jQuery: Могу ли я сделать $ ('. superset'). $ ('. inside') вместо $ ('. inside', $ ('. superset'))? - PullRequest
1 голос
/ 11 декабря 2008

Можно ли расширить jQuery, чтобы я мог использовать приведенный выше синтаксис?

Я не могу понять, как создать прототип того, что возвращает $ (), чтобы я мог вызвать $ (). $ ()

Спасибо.

Ответы [ 2 ]

4 голосов
/ 11 декабря 2008

вы можете использовать find()

Например: $('.superset').find('.within');

или намного проще, $('.superset .within');

0 голосов
/ 17 августа 2014

Можно ли расширить jQuery, чтобы я мог использовать приведенный выше синтаксис?

Да!

$.fn.$ = $.fn.find;

Теперь вы можете использовать .$()

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...